    Quote Originally Posted by Sam Miguel
    Coach, is there any truth to talk that Cobra still owes certain players back pay from the last PBL conference won by Excel Roof?

    Coach, whose decision was it to fire Rene Baena and then re-hire him anyway?
    the cobra team u wr referring to was composed of paul lee, pari llagas, mark fampulme, jai reyes, allan mangahas, mark sarangay, edwin torres, marvin hayes, pj barua, greg aguilar, chris camus. who do you suppose we owe money to?? i even put up 2 teams that conference, the other 1 being cossack blue vodka. we've been in the PBL for d past 5 years and had players like JR Quinahan, ronjay buenafe, josh urbiztondo, rey guevarra,JR aquimo, jim viray, jason ballesteros, then jai reyes, hyram bagatsing,jr taganas & patrick cabahug among others. who did we ever owe money or back pay to?? how come not even 1 player has ever come forward or better yet, approach me abt it? cobra is owned asia brewery. d maximum PBL monthly salary is 25,000. do u think we would short-change a player with that amount of money??
